Output 1346ab8eb6d33c807c93fd361f42edc713077bd844bc32b8618e12e7d40cca0a:102

value
323817
script pubkey
OP_0 OP_PUSHBYTES_20 c405aa1802f55867d19b4b05352499e1533942fc
address
bc1qcsz65xqz74vx05vmfvzn2fyeu9fnjshu2cuqew
transaction
1346ab8eb6d33c807c93fd361f42edc713077bd844bc32b8618e12e7d40cca0a
spent
true